Tournament Format:
' Q, [5 c4 F g4 l* L
• Matches consist of 4 games – one in each discipline as
$ ~# Q! i' K ^" I& I: l( Rfollows: Table Tennis, Badminton, Squash, Tennis
, u2 l9 [$ |% l0 v) p" h• Games are to 21 with a margin of 2 using rally point scoring
" `7 H) G5 K+ j( G$ L: z& z(every point counts).
6 \. l/ A t0 O+ A5 v* R• Scores are cumulative; the winner has the highest score after
" G0 z4 m {2 B; hall 4 games played. In the event of a tie after all 4 games, 1
! n7 e3 z, E7 i' W7 l( t
tennis point determines the winner.
( D- C5 |0 ~! l. E- ^• Players alternate serve every 2 points. A toss of the coin
8 U- p, ]; I; H7 N0 s4 U+ `! a
determines who serves first in table tennis, and then
& N5 S y; d6 p8 J1 y' A
alternates for each discipline.
